Constructed with a solid-mahogany back and sides, solid-Sitka spruce top, and one-piece mahogany neck with rosewood fingerboard, the Hummingbird Pro utilizes premier tonewoods that mirror those of its predecessor from 1960. A scalloped advanced X-brace, hide-glued dovetail neck joint, and bone nut keep it rich and resonant, while an L.R. Baggs acoustic pickup with endpin jack allow you to plug in.
A vintage-sunburst finish in nitrocellulose lacquer, marquetry back stripe, multi-ply top binding and rosette, split-parallelogram inlays, and double-point tortoiseshell pickguard keep it all looking as nice as the vintage Hummingbird that inspired it.
The Hummingbird Pro carries the classic hardware accompaniment seen of several legendary Gibson flat-tops. A “belly-up” Indian rosewood bridge and bone saddle keep it all tonally true, while Grover Rotomatic tuners combine a timeless look with outstanding tuning efficiency.
The guitar’s neck and headstock are made in the classic tradition of the original 1960 Hummingbird, with the 25 1/2” scale length carved from a single piece of quarter-sawn mahogany, and topped with a rosewood fingerboard, the design incorporates Gibson’s 17-degree back-angled headstock, which contributes greatly to the instrument’s resonance and sustain.
The Hummingbird Pro, crafted by the luthiers in Gibson’s acoustic facility in Bozeman, MT, carries on the tradition.
Designed both as a tribute to this 50-year-old classic, and as a no-nonsense, high-quality acoustic for the player who always wanted that Hummingbird tone with a simpler non-hummingbird pick guard and a finish that’s toned down from the original cherry sunburst
